ELON, N.C. – The Coastal Carolina University women’s soccer team (1-5) fell to Elon (2-1-1) 1-0 Sept. 9 in Elon, N.C. Elon scored its game-winning goal with just under six minutes left in the game, as the Chanticleers fell in their fifth-straight contest.
Coastal Carolina came out and had two quick shots, including one on goal from freshman Morgan Thomas (Simpsonville, S.C./Southside Christian), but Elon outshot the Chanticleers 8-2 in the first half. Scarlett Fakhar and Molly Calpin had two shots apiece for the Phoenix. Elon had three shots on goal, all saved by junior Karen Pavlick (Middletown, N.Y./Minisink Valley). Elon also had a 3-1 corner-kick advantage.
Coastal Carolina had two chances to score in a two-minute span with 15 minutes remaining. Sophomore Tori Strengari (Newark, Del./St. Mark’s) had a shot with the goalie out, but the ball was blocked for a team save at 74:11. Then on a corner kick, senior Maegen Hellberg (Charlotte, N.C./Providence) headed the ball just wide to the left of the goal at 76:15. Elon capitalized on its opportunity at 84:11. Calpin’s shot from 10 yards out went in the top of the goal for her first tally of the season. It was assisted by Ceci Jensen.
Elon outshot the Chanticleers 12-9, with both team putting four shots on frame. Both teams also had three corner kicks. Strengari and senior Samantha Teijelo (Holmdel, N.J./Holmdel) had two shots apiece to lead Coastal Carolina.
Elon’s Sydney Little had three saves in the win. Pavlick also had three saves for the Chanticleers.
